The Mercedes-Benz W116 and R107 450SL and 280SL models are classic cars known for their luxury and performance. When it comes to buying an aftermarket oil cooler, such as the Behr 1161801665, for one of these vehicles, there are several pros and cons to consider before making a purchase.
Pros:1. Improved engine performance: An oil cooler helps to regulate the temperature of the engine oil, preventing it from overheating. This can lead to improved engine performance and longevity.
2. Better fuel efficiency: By keeping the engine oil at an optimal temperature, the engine can run more efficiently, which can result in better fuel economy.
3. Increased power output: An oil cooler can help to increase the power output of the engine by allowing it to run at higher temperatures without the risk of damaging the engine.
4. Suitability for high-performance use: For those who plan to use their Mercedes-Benz for high-performance driving, an oil cooler can help to ensure that the engine remains cool and protected.
Cons:1. Cost: An aftermarket oil cooler can be a significant investment, especially for a classic car. The cost of the cooler itself, as well as the installation, can add up.
2. Complexity of installation: Installing an oil cooler can be a complex process that requires specialized knowledge and tools. It may be necessary to hire a professional to install the cooler, which can add to the cost.
3. Risk of leaks: An oil cooler adds another component to the cooling system, which can increase the risk of leaks. Proper installation and regular maintenance are essential to prevent leaks and ensure the longevity of the cooler.
4. Potential for increased maintenance: An oil cooler may require more frequent maintenance than the stock cooling system. This can include regular checks for leaks, as well as cleaning and flushing the cooler to ensure it remains in good working order.
In conclusion, an aftermarket oil cooler, such as the Behr 1161801665, can offer several benefits for those who own a Mercedes-Benz W116 or R107 450SL or 280SL. These benefits include improved engine performance, better fuel efficiency, increased power output, and suitability for high-performance use. However, the cost, complexity of installation, risk of leaks, and potential for increased maintenance are important considerations to keep in mind before making a purchase.
If you decide that the benefits of an oil cooler outweigh the cons, it's important to choose a reputable supplier and installer to ensure that the cooler is installed properly and functions optimally. Proper maintenance is also essential to ensure the longevity of the cooler and the overall health of your Mercedes-Benz.
